Research Brands

Research and identify fashion brands that prioritize ethical practices and sustainability in their production by following these steps:

  • Start with Online Searches: Utilize search engines and websites focused on sustainable fashion to discover brands aligned with your values. Look for keywords like “ethical fashion brands” or “sustainable clothing companies.”
  • Explore Social Media: Follow influencers, bloggers, and organizations dedicated to sustainability in fashion. They often recommend and showcase brands that uphold ethical standards in their production processes.
  • Check Certifications and Labels: Look for recognizable certifications like Fair Trade, GOTS (Global Organic Textile Standard), or B Corp certification. These labels indicate a brand’s commitment to ethical and sustainable practices.
  • Read Reviews and Testimonials: Take the time to read reviews from customers or fashion experts. Positive feedback regarding a brand’s ethical initiatives can give you confidence in their commitment to sustainability.

Check Certifications

  • Check for certifications like Fair Trade, GOTS, or B Corp to guarantee the brand adheres to specific ethical standards. Look for these logos on the product packaging or the company’s website.
  • Verify the legitimacy of the certifications by visiting the official websites of the certifying organizations. Cross-reference the brand’s claims with the information provided by these entities to ensure they align with the stated ethical standards.

FAQs about Sustainable Fashion

Are there any certifications or labels that consumers should look for when purchasing eco-friendly clothing?

Yes, when purchasing eco-friendly clothing, consumers should look for certifications or labels such as Global Organic Textile Standard (GOTS), Oeko-Tex Standard 100, Fair Trade, and Bluesign. These certifications ensure that the clothing has been produced using environmentally friendly practices, sustainable materials, safe and ethical working conditions, and reduced water and energy consumption. By choosing clothing with these certifications, consumers can make more informed choices towards supporting sustainable and ethical fashion practices.

What materials are commonly used in the production of eco-friendly clothing?

Common materials used in the production of eco-friendly clothing include organic cotton, hemp, bamboo, linen, recycled polyester, and Tencel (made from sustainably harvested wood pulp). These materials are chosen for their sustainable sourcing, reduced environmental impact, and biodegradability in comparison to traditional textiles.

What impact does the fashion industry have on the environment, and how can eco-friendly clothing help mitigate it?

The fashion industry has a significant impact on the environment, being one of the largest polluters globally. It is responsible for a substantial amount of water pollution, textile waste, and greenhouse gas emissions. Fast fashion, in particular, contributes to this environmental damage through its production processes and high turnover of clothing.

Eco-friendly clothing can help mitigate these environmental impacts by using sustainable materials such as organic cotton, hemp, or recycled fabrics, which require fewer resources and produce less pollution. Additionally, ethical manufacturing practices and a focus on durability and longevity can reduce the overall environmental footprint of fashion items.

By opting for eco-friendly clothing, we can support a more sustainable fashion industry that prioritizes environmental conservation and minimizes harm to the planet.
